Shares of Trip.com Group Limited Sponsored ADR (NASDAQ:TCOM – Get Free Report) have received a consensus rating of “Buy” from the ten brokerages that are covering the stock, MarketBeat.com reports. Nine research analysts have rated the stock with a buy recommendation and one has given a strong buy recommendation to the company. The average 1-year target price among brokerages that have covered the stock in the last year is $81.25.
Several brokerages have recently commented on TCOM. Zacks Research upgraded shares of Trip.com Group from a “hold” rating to a “strong-buy” rating in a research note on Wednesday, December 3rd. Barclays upped their price objective on shares of Trip.com Group from $85.00 to $90.00 and gave the stock an “overweight” rating in a report on Wednesday, November 19th. Bank of America raised their target price on Trip.com Group from $83.00 to $85.00 and gave the company a “buy” rating in a report on Thursday, November 20th. Citigroup upped their price target on Trip.com Group from $85.00 to $86.00 and gave the stock a “buy” rating in a research note on Wednesday, November 19th. Finally, Weiss Ratings reissued a “buy (b-)” rating on shares of Trip.com Group in a research note on Monday, December 29th.

Trip.com Group Stock Up 0.9%
Shares of Trip.com Group stock opened at $56.63 on Thursday. The firm has a market cap of $36.99 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 9.06, a P/E/G ratio of 3.96 and a beta of -0.14. The stock has a 50-day simple moving average of $66.27 and a 200-day simple moving average of $69.04. Trip.com Group has a 52-week low of $51.35 and a 52-week high of $78.99.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.06, a current ratio of 1.48 and a quick ratio of 1.48.
Trip.com Group Company Profile
Trip.com Group (NASDAQ: TCOM) is a China-based online travel services company that provides a broad range of consumer and business travel products. The company operates consumer-facing travel platforms and mobile apps that enable users to search, book and manage hotel reservations, airline tickets, packaged tours, rail travel, car rentals, airport transfers and local activities. It also offers corporate travel management and B2B solutions that support travel suppliers and downstream distribution partners.
Headquartered in Shanghai, Trip.com Group serves customers across China and increasingly in international markets through a portfolio of brands and global distribution channels.
